Wait--where did Smartcursor Settings move to in v2022???

 

I used to just double-click on the Snapping Palette but double-clicking and right-clicking on the snapping Useless Bar doesn't get me there, and I can't find it in any of the menus in any of the workspaces.

 

Do I have to enable something useful that's been deprecated?

Link to comment

In 2022 you should be able to double click, right click, or click-and-hold on any of the icons with the triangular flyout icon in order to see the pop-over with additional settings related to that category (which is similar to double clicking on the old snapping palette which would take you to the category that you double-clicked on).

 

And the "general" snapping settings are in the new gear icon.
